How to Find and Enjoy Your First NightFinding the perfect open mic night requires just a small amount of exploration. Neighborhood coffee shops, independent bookstores, and historic pubs are the most common hosts for these weekly or monthly events. Checking local community boards, social media groups, or venue websites will quickly reveal a schedule of upcoming performances. To get the most out of the experience, it is best to arrive early to secure a comfortable seat close to the stage. Ordering a hot tea, apple cider, or a favorite local brew helps support the venue that keeps the arts alive. Whether attending alone with a good notebook or gathering a small group of friends, the key is to arrive with an open mind and a willingness to applaud the courage of every performer.
